1996 Charles Heidsieck Champagne Brut Millésimé Rosé 88 Points
France, Champagne
Lovely pale salmon color, with fragrant nose. On the palate the mousse is very fine, but hints of age are creeping in. Has a slightly maderized aspect coupled with a lemony/citrus lift that shows it's not dead yet, but is missing some fruit in the mid-palate. Still, paired really well with raw oysters.
